Qwen/Qwen2.5-0.5B-Instruct fine-tuned directly on the ProofKit SFT set
(visproj/proofkit-sft,
~7,000 synthetic examples). LoRA-trained, then merged to standalone weights. This is
the in-Space Transformers option in ProofKit (runs on ZeroGPU / a small
GPU; loads lazily on first generation).1from transformers import AutoModelForCausalLM, AutoTokenizer
2import torch
3
4m = "visproj/proofkit-qwen0.5b-7k"
5tok = AutoTokenizer.from_pretrained("Qwen/Qwen2.5-0.5B-Instruct") # carries the chat template
6model = AutoModelForCausalLM.from_pretrained(m, torch_dtype=torch.float16).to("cuda").eval()
7
8# NOTE: prompt it with ProofKit's trained prompt_formats.py shapes — see below.
9messages = [{"role": "system", "content": SYSTEM}, {"role": "user", "content": PROMPT}]
10text = tok.apply_chat_template(messages, tokenize=False, add_generation_prompt=True)
11ids = tok(text, return_tensors="pt").to("cuda")
12out = model.generate(**ids, max_new_tokens=600, do_sample=True, temperature=0.3, top_p=0.9)
